Speaker: Eduardo Casas, Universidad de Cantabria, Spain
Title: Infinite Horizon Optimal Control for a General Class of Semilinear
Parabolic Equations
Abstract: In this talk, we consider a class of infinite horizon optimal control problems
subject to semilinear parabolic equations. First and second-order optimality conditions are obtained in the presence of constraints on the controls, which can be either pointwise in space-time or pointwise in time and L^2 in space. These results rely on a new L^∞ estimate for nonlinear parabolic equations in an essential manner. We also approximate the problem by finite horizon optimal control problems and derive error estimates for these approximations. The proof of these estimates is based on the established second-order optimality conditions.
